I heard a story on NPR, Market Place, where UPS is buying a Return Shipping outlet store company. And the story also said that 20 to 30% of things bought on-line are returned.
I'm surprised, but I have to admit I have succumbed to the phenomena in that I've returned a handfull of items recently that I decided I didn't like or want.
